Finally made a post-compo version! I was planning on uploading it a week ago, but a series of very unfortunate events forced me to delay it. Not to worry, though- I got it to be even better!
New features:
- KEYS! Some levels have keys in them. Get them all to unlock the door!
- Switch blocks! Turn a blue block on by going through it! Passing through a block solidifies it.
- Save your progress! Indeed, yes; are you stuck in a level and you don’t feel like pressing the enter key to skip it? No problem! You can exit the game and reenter where you left off!
- Rebind keys! Don’t feel like playing with the arrow keys this time? Set it to WASD instead! If you feel adventurous, know that most keys are bind-able, and you can even set a key to do multiple actions!
- Sounds! That’s right, there are now generic, sfxr-generated, retro sound fx, just the way you like ’em!
- New levels! Obviously.
The game creates a folder in AppData/Roaming on Windows, and something called “user.home” on OS X and Linux. I’ll add a “delete all save files” option in the game itself soon.
